
Chennai Super Kings fans thronged the MA Chidambaram Stadium in large numbers on Friday, April 3, for their first home match of the 2026 Indian Premier League season. At the draw, when broadcaster Ian Bishop was scheduled to interview CSK captain Ruturaj Gaikwad, the Chennai crowd gave their leader a huge welcome.
The noise when Ruturaj took the microphone was so loud that Bishop was forced to interrupt the conversation with the CSK captain. Gaikwad paused, soaking up the atmosphere, then tried to answer Bishop’s question.

Even after the noise had dropped to about 30 percent of the original, the stadium was still loud enough for Bishop to have trouble hearing Gaikwad. The commentator pulled the CSK captain closer and apologized saying he had not heard anything Gaikwad was saying.
Bishop asked the captain what he thought of the pitch as Punjab Kings won the toss and sent CSK to bat first.
“Well, I mean, you know, it’s looking a little bit on the drier side to me. And I don’t think it’s going to change much. It’s going to stay the same for the most part. And, you know, it’s early April, so I don’t think the dew is going to be a key factor in the second innings. So I think it’s riding the board after the delay and you can definitely count on this track,” Rujt Gaikwadtura said.
Gaikwad mentioned that CSK made one change to their line-up for their first home match, with Prashant Veer replacing Matt Henry.
